In May 2011 Mary and I enjoyed one dive at Merimbula Wharf.
Merimbula is located on the far south coast of New South Wales and is considered one of the prettiest towns in Australia. It started life in the 1850s as a village before developing into a port and service centre for the surrounding rural area and since the 1950s has been a popular resort, especially for holiday makers from Victoria.
Merimbula Wharf is on the northern side of Merimbula Bay. Diving is possible from a slippery rock platform to the side of the wharf but stride entries and great care are essential. Our dive guide was Scott Cowdrey of Merimbula Divers Lodge who showed us among other marine life Boarfish, Eels, Kingfish, Morwongs, Red Rock Cod, a large Stingray and an Octopus.
